Why You Need It

Google Maps barely works in China. Data is outdated, walking directions are unreliable, and the service requires a VPN. Amap (also called Gaode Maps) is built for Chinese roads, transit, and addresses, and it's used by Didi and Alipay under the hood. With English support and offline maps, it's the navigation app to install before your trip.

ℹ️

You can use Amap in guest mode without registering — basic navigation works fine without an account.

Installation

  1. 1

    Download Amap

    Search 'Amap' in the App Store (iOS) or Google Play (Android). Install before arriving in China, since Google Play is blocked there.

  2. 2

    Skip or register

    Tap 'Skip' on the login screen for guest mode, or register with an international phone number for the full feature set.

  3. 3

    Switch to English

    Open Settings → Language → English. The interface translates, though some place names and voice prompts remain in Chinese.

  4. 4

    Allow location access

    Grant the app location permission so it can place you on the map and route from your current spot.

Setup: Offline Maps

ℹ️

Download offline maps for the cities you'll visit before you go. They keep working without data and during VPN flakiness.

  1. 1

    Open the offline maps menu

    Go to Me → Offline Maps.

  2. 2

    Pick your cities

    Search and tap each city you'll visit (e.g. Beijing, Shanghai, Xi'an). City packs are a few hundred MB each.

  3. 3

    Download on Wi-Fi

    Download over hotel or home Wi-Fi to avoid roaming charges.

Usage Tips

  • Walking, driving, transit, cycling: Amap supports all four modes. Transit includes metro, bus, and intercity rail with real-time arrivals.
  • Search Chinese place names: If a search fails in English, paste the Chinese name from the hotel or restaurant's website — Amap recognizes it instantly.
  • Save your hotel: Star your hotel as a Favorite right after arrival so you can route home in one tap.
  • Subway maps: Tap the metro icon on the home screen for a clean schematic of any city's subway system.
  • Use as Didi backend: Long-press a destination and select 'Ride' to call a Didi car directly from Amap.

Troubleshooting

Search returns nothing? Try the Chinese characters instead of the English transliteration. Amap's database is overwhelmingly Chinese-first.

Voice navigation in Chinese only? Some voice packs are Chinese-only. Mute voice and follow the on-screen turn-by-turn arrows.

Map looks empty offline? Check Me → Offline Maps to make sure the city pack actually finished downloading. Re-download if needed.
